Latest Patents
Dirk's latest patents include an optoelectronic device and a method of manufacturing the same. This invention focuses on optoelectronic devices that utilize diode lasers mounted on a carrier plate with excellent heat conduction. The innovative design incorporates a flexible foil with conductor tracks, allowing for a flexible connection without the need for a special connector. This advancement not only simplifies the manufacturing process but also enhances the alignment and heat removal of the diode laser. Additionally, he has developed an optical scanning apparatus that includes a radiation source and diffraction elements to derive focus-error and tracking-error signals, further improving the efficiency of optical scanning technologies.
